Version 5/7/99:  I am searching for information about August Samuel Friedrich LOHMANN my paternal grandfather, his ancestors and descendants. August was born and baptized in The Evangelish Church in Schonebeck, Germany, in 1837.  Parents are listed as being Samuel LOHMANN and Christiana FRIEDRICH. A legal document in my possession dated 1868 and issued in Liepzig also indicates that August was from  Schonebeck.  It is believed that August may have requested this document for emigration purposes while he was still in Germany.  A translator has told me that the wording in the document suggests that August was not present when the document was requested.   An 1888 map shows Schonebeck to be just south of Magdeburg, Germany. It is possible that August immigrated to the US in 1872 or 1873 through the port of New York.  Volume 30 of Germans to America lists a male August LEHMANN who is: 36 years of age; a merchant; arriving on the Hansa from Bremen and Southhampton in New York on September 27, 1873.  The Lehmann description appears to fit August's activities in the US until he died in Dallas, Texas, in 1909. August's eldest daughter Emma Lohmann FRY in the Kansas 1900 Census Index while living in Paris, Linn County, Kansas, states that she was 26 and was born in New York in August 1873, one month before arrival of the Hansa in New York.on October 20, 1873 in Philadelphia, PA, before the Clerk of the Court of Quarter Sessions, August declared his intention to become a citizen.  This document lists August's age as being " 32 or thereabouts"   On February 9,1888, in Kansas City, Jackson County, MO,  August was naturalized. August may have married Emma Marie (Ludvilke?) SCHWECHTEN on [May 25, 1866?],  possibly in Germany.  Other documents indicate that Emma Marie was born in 1852, confirmed  on May 15, 1866 as an adult member of  an Evangelish Kirche in Vielbaum, Germany a small village south of Wittenberge and very near to the larger town of Seehausen.  The church may be located in Seehausen. Immigration date of Emma Marie SCHWECHTEN to America has not been discovered.  It is possible that Emma M. L. and August were married in Germany; however, Emma M.L. was not listed on the 1873 Hansa passenger list with August LEHMANN. A family legal document indicates that a Frederick SCHWECHTEN  was in Kansas City, MO in 1890.  Other family documents indicate the existence of and"uncle" Otto ( SCHWECHTEN ?) in the Kansas City area in the 1910's.  Comment is also made about a Fritz ( SCHWECHTEN ? ) being in Illinois, possibly Chicago, in the 1910's. August and Emma Marie LOHMANN's children were Emma b. 1873; Selma b. 1882; Anna b. 1884; Catharina "Katie" b. 1886 and Wilhelm Heinrich - my father b. 1891, who in later years was aka William Henry Louise Auguste b. 1893. Emma's place of birth is listed as New York.  Place of birth of Selma is listed as Kentucky. All of the children except Emma and Selma were baptized in St. Peter's Deutsch Evangeliche Kirche in Kansas City, MO.  Emma Marie died in Freestone County, Texas in 1895.  August died on January 13, 1909 in Dallas, Texas.  August is believed to have been buried in either Freestone County or Limestone County, Texas on a "farm". My wife's maiden name is Lohmann.  Her ancestors settled in Baltimore,
MD.   
George Louis Lohmann was born in Stadtoldendorf, Germany.  In my research,
I found that George Louis Lohmann had another family, before the one my wife
is descended from.  Nobody knew about them.  Story has it that George Louis
Lohmann was a barber in DC during the Civil War.  I found his first family
in the 1860 Census in Baltimore, and then nothing on them.  He doesn't
resurface until about 1874 in Baltimore again.  Any information about George Louis
Lohmann's ancestors, siblings, first family etc. would be appreciated.
